CFFN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2022 in Review

198 of the 5,805 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Capitol Federal Financial (CFFN) for Q3 2022, worth a combined $862M — down 9.9% from $956M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 26 funds opened new CFFN posit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 8 holders — while 65 added to existing stakes and 66 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Victory Capital Management, adding an estimated $6.2M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$54.2M.
